An impact of thermal boundary conditions on characteristics of a non-Newtonian fluid flowing through a sudden pipe contraction
A physical-mathematical model of a laminar axisymmetric flow of a power-law fluid through a sudden pipe contraction under non-isothermal conditions is presented with allowance for dissipative effects.
